channels. If your settings happen to violate these restrictions, the servo period might increase and the units of speed
and acceleration limits will change accordingly, but the operation of the Maestro will not be affected in any other way.

For example, with a Mini Maestro 24 running at 250 Hz (a 4 ms period), you may use 12 servos with a range of
576–2880 μs and 6 servos with a range of 64–2880 μs. The remaining 6 channels must each be off or have their mode
set to Input or Output (not Servo).
